Abstract
This thesis investigates the effects of different irrigation methods on the growth and yield of a specific crop. With the increasing global population and the challenges posed by climate change, optimizing crop production through efficient irrigation practices is crucial for sustainable agriculture. The choice of irrigation method can significantly impact crop growth and yield, as well as water use efficiency. Therefore, this study aims to evaluate and compare the performance of various irrigation methods in enhancing the growth and yield of the selected crop. The research methodology involves conducting field experiments where different irrigation methods, such as drip irrigation, sprinkler irrigation, and flood irrigation, will be applied to the crop under study. Data on crop growth parameters, including plant height, leaf area, and biomass production, will be collected and analyzed to assess the effects of each irrigation method. In addition, yield parameters such as fruit weight, number of fruits per plant, and total yield will be measured to determine the impact of irrigation methods on crop productivity. The literature review provides a comprehensive overview of previous studies related to irrigation methods and their effects on crop growth and yield. Key findings from existing research highlight the importance of selecting the most suitable irrigation method based on crop type, soil characteristics, and water availability. Factors influencing water use efficiency and crop response to different irrigation methods are also discussed in detail. The results of this study will contribute to the existing knowledge on the relationship between irrigation methods and crop performance. By identifying the most effective irrigation method for the specific crop under investigation, farmers and agricultural practitioners can make informed decisions to optimize water use and maximize crop yield. The findings will also have implications for sustainable water management practices in agriculture, promoting resource conservation and environmental sustainability. In conclusion, this thesis provides valuable insights into the effects of different irrigation methods on the growth and yield of a specific crop. By evaluating the performance of various irrigation techniques, this study aims to enhance agricultural productivity while conserving water resources. The significance of the research lies in its potential to guide farmers and policymakers in adopting efficient irrigation practices for sustainable crop production in a changing climate.
